With power applied, the green
‘NORMAL’
LED
should be on.
For
Low-Rise
test:
Select PLM test on the EMC-60 elevator phone.
Touch , select the
test time in seconds and touch .
For
High-Rise
test:
Disconnect phone line to the CAB at the EMCS. Try
calling the cab for quick test to verify alarm.
Reconnect to reset then repeat but wait for alarm.
The EMC-ALRM red
‘ALARM’
LED on the PCB will
illuminate, the buzzer will
“beep”
once every 30
seconds and the PLM LED flash.
Silence the buzzer with the key switch. The EMC-
ALRM orange
‘SILENCE’
LED will illuminate and the
PLM LED continue flashing.
